Bon Secours St Francis Medical Center - Medicare Acute Care Hospital in Midlothian, VA

Bon Secours St Francis Medical Center is a medicare enrolled Acute Care Hospital in Midlothian, Virginia. It is located at 13710 St Francis Boulevard, Midlothian, Virginia 23114. You can reach out to the office of Bon Secours St Francis Medical Center via phone at (804) 594-7400.

The ownership type of Bon Secours St Francis Medical Center is Voluntary non-profit - Church and it provides emergency services (Emergency Room). The Medicare ID (also called CCN - CMS Certification Number) for Bon Secours St Francis Medical Center is 490136.

Medicare Hospital Compare

Hospital Compare provide information about the quality of care at over 4,000 Medicare-certified hospitals across the country. You can use Hospital Compare to find hospitals and compare the quality of their care. The information on Hospital Compare:
  • Helps you make decisions about where you get your health care
  • Encourages hospitals to improve the quality of care they provide
In an emergency, you should go to the nearest hospital. When you can plan ahead, discuss the information you find here with your health care provider to decide which hospital will best meet your health care needs. Hospital Compare was created through the efforts of the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S), in collaboration with organizations representing consumers, hospitals, doctors, employers, accrediting organizations, and other federal agencies.
